Job Description

The Facilities Technician provides technical expertise in all aspects of facilities maintenance including building, grounds and supporting systems. The Facilities Technician is responsible for following all regulatory requirements, common safe mechanical and electrical guidelines and good housekeeping practices while performing their duties. The Facilities Technician provides technical advice, recommendations and support to other departments/sections for their projects, issues and/or questions.

Required

Education and experience requirements:

  • Minimum 2 years of experience providing building facility support
  • High School Diploma or GED

Preferred (Not Required)

  • Experience with any of the following is helpful: plumbing, electrical, HVAC or similar
  • Bachelors or Associates Degree
  • Applicable trainings / certifications in building maintenance, equipment repair, good laboratory practices or similar

Essential Job Functions

  • Maintain and repair the facility walls, ceilings, floors and other architectural features.
  • Evaluate and recommend new interior finishing products and supplies.
  • Assist in HVAC equipment maintenance and contractor management.
  • Construct new walls, ceiling and other architectural systems in support of building modification requirements.
  • Manage outside facilities contractors working anywhere on the company’s property.
  • Perform other duties as assigned.

Regulatory Compliance

  • Know and follow applicable regulatory requirements (GMP, GLP, ISO, etc.)
  • Know and follow company policies and procedures

Professional Development

  • Complete required training on time (includes Master Control, live company trainings, New Employee Orientation, etc.)

Job Requirements

  • High integrity, good customer service skills.
  • Good written and verbal communication skills
  • Computer experience, Microsoft office suites a plus.
  • Filing, recordkeeping, writing and updating of official documents
  • Ability to follow written and verbal instructions
  • Must be able to work with groups and alone
  • Self-motivated

Physical Requirements

  • Must be able to lift 50 pounds on a regular basis and assist in moving heavy equipment, etc.
  • More than 75% of time spent walking, lifting, or working on equipment.
  • 25% of time spent at desk.

About Us

The name Sotera Health was inspired by Soteria, the Greek goddess of safety, and reflects the Company’s unwavering commitment to its mission, Safeguarding Global Health. Sotera Health Company is a leading global provider of mission-critical sterilization and lab testing and advisory services for the healthcare industry. With a combined tenure across our businesses of nearly 200 years and our industry recognized scientific and technological expertise, we help to ensure the safety of millions of patients and healthcare practitioners around the world every year. Across our 64 facilities worldwide, we have over 3,000 employees who are dedicated to safety and quality. We are a trusted partner to more than 5,800 customers in over 50 countries, including more than 40 of the top 50 medical device companies and 8 of the top 10 global pharmaceutical companies.

Sotera Health goes to market through its three best-in-class businesses – Sterigenics, Nordion and Nelson Labs. Sterigenics is a leading global provider of outsourced terminal sterilization and irradiation services for the medical device, pharmaceutical, food safety and advanced applications markets. Nordion is the leading global provider of Co-60 and gamma irradiators, which are key components to the gamma sterilization process. Nelson Labs is a global leader in outsourced microbiological and analytical chemistry testing and advisory services for the medical device and pharmaceutical industries. Learn more about Sotera Health at soterahealth.com.

About The Team

Nelson Labs is a global leader in microbiological and analytical chemistry testing and advisory services for the medical device and pharmaceutical industries. Nelson Labs serves over 3,800 customers across 14 facilities in the United States, Mexico, Asia and Europe. We have a comprehensive array of over 800 laboratory tests supporting our customers from initial product development and sterilization validation, through regulatory approval and ongoing product testing for sterility, safety and quality assurance. We are regarded as a best-in-class partner with a strong track record of collaborating with customers to solve complex issues. Learn more about Nelson Labs at www.nelsonlabs.com
